Git
1956 단어 프로그래밍 공부 일기Git
프로그래밍 공부 일기
2020년 5월 24일
Git
Git이란?
프로그램 소스 등의 변경 이력을 관리하는 분산 형 관리 시스템이며, 공동 개발에 사용할 수 있습니다. Git을 사용할 준비로 git init에서 실행한다.
공동 개발의 흐름
코드 변경 → 공유 준비하기 → 공유
이 공유할 준비를 하는 곳이 Git가 활약하는 곳이다.
git add ファイル名 git commit -m "メッセージ"이 메시지를 커밋 메시지라고 한다. 커밋 메시지는 커밋(변경 내용)이 어떤 내용인지 알 수 있도록 해야 한다. 공유 메커니즘
Git에서는 원격이라고 불리는 공유 파일의 두는 곳을 사용한다.

이와 같이 원격으로 파일을 업로드하거나 원격으로 다운로드를 함으로써 개발자끼리 파일을 공유할 수 있다.
리모트의 등록에는 그 리모트의 URL가 필요해,
git remote add リモート名 URL 로 리모트를 등록할 수가 있다. (일반적으로 원격 이름은 origin으로 하는 경우가 많다)git pull origin master이 업로드를 풀이라고 한다. git push origin master이 업로드를 푸시라고 한다.
※공동 개발에 있어서 자신이 변경한 개소를 파악하고, 그 변경 중에서 상대에게 공유해야 할 개소를 선택하는 것이 중요하다. (완성된 코드는 공유해야 하지만 미완성 코드는 공유하지 않는 것이 좋다)
변경된 파일의 파일 이름 표시 :
git status변경이 있었던 파일은 적색으로 표시된다.
add한 파일의 확인도 할 수 있다.
→add된 파일은 녹색, add되어 있지 않은 파일은 적색으로 표시된다.
변경 내용 표시 :
git diff추가 된 코드가 녹색으로 표시됩니다.
변경 전의 코드는 적색, 변경 후의 코드는 녹색으로 표시된다.
이 확인을 한 후 add를 사용하면 좋다.
커밋 메시지 보기:
git log 변경 내용 보기: git log -p변경 내용이 많은 경우에는 특수 모드가 된다. 상하 키로 표시 범위를 바꿀 수 있고, Q 키를 누르면 종료한다.
Github 정보
이 Git의 구조를 이용하여 전세계 사람들이 프로그램의 코드나 디자인 데이터 등 자신의 작품을 저장, 공개할 수 있도록 한 웹 서비스이다.
실제로 Git의 환경 구축을 실시했다. 앞으로 HTML&CSS와 JQuery를 공부한 후에 실제로 웹사이트를 만들어 가고 싶다.
Reference
이 문제에 관하여(Git), 우리는 이곳에서 더 많은 자료를 발견하고 링크를 클릭하여 보았다 https://qiita.com/mzmz__02/items/77f31bd23b5342acff69텍스트를 자유롭게 공유하거나 복사할 수 있습니다.하지만 이 문서의 URL은 참조 URL로 남겨 두십시오.
우수한 개발자 콘텐츠 발견에 전념
(Collection and Share based on the CC Protocol.)